Creëer Virtual Reality op het web met JavaScript en WebVR
De Oculus Rift, HTC Vive en andere VR-producten hebben de toekomst van technologie veranderd. We kunnen spotten met het idee van VR-headsets, maar net zoals internet in de jaren 1990, VR is de weg van de toekomst.
En dankzij WebVR hebben we al een manier om voeg het internet samen met VR samen met een krachtige JavaScript-API. Deze bibliotheek is volledig gratis, open source en wordt ondersteund door de W3C, dus het is de perfecte bibliotheek om mee te spelen als je van virtual reality houdt.
WebVR is nog steeds experimenteel en dat kan alleen test het met browsers op VR-headsets. Hierdoor kun je live demo's niet echt zien in je browser hoewel je het zeker kunt proberen.
De meeste voorbeelden geven een waarschuwing dat uw browser wordt niet ondersteund. Maar je kunt nog steeds zien wat het idee is achter VR en waarom WebVR drastisch kan veranderen hoe webontwikkelaars virtuele realiteit op het web creëren.
De Moz VR-site is een andere coole plek om bekijk live projecten. Nogmaals, deze werken het beste met VR-headsets, maar veel daarvan zijn gebouwd met WebVR.
De WebVR API is eigenlijk ondersteund in de Firefox Nightly Build en aankomende versies van Chromium. Het is een zeer experimentele bibliotheek, maar het bewijst dat ontwikkelaars zelfs op internet geïnteresseerd zijn in virtual reality.
In het geval u zich afvraagt wie de WebVR-API beheert, deze wordt feitelijk op GitHub gehost door het W3C-team. Dit zou idealiter een officiële W3C-specificatie worden en het heeft zelfs een concept van de redactie van hoe de specificatie kan worden geïmplementeerd zodra het W3C deze doorvoert.
Deze WebVR API heeft de kans om web-games radicaal veranderen en interactiviteit op internet. Het kan nog wel ruim tien jaar duren voordat consumenten enig voordeel zien, maar WebVR is aanwezig en zal alleen maar blijven groeien.
Als je het eens wilt proberen, kun je de bron rechtstreeks downloaden van de GitHub-pagina van WebVR met links naar de verschillende API-specificaties en dev-bronnen om aan de slag te gaan.